原创 java.lang.NoClassDefFoundError: org/hibernate/service/ServiceRegistry] 類似問題

使用Hibernate時出現以上錯誤,在Java Project中運行無誤,但是來到Dynamic Web Project中卻出現瞭如下錯誤: hibernate 報錯:java.lang.NoClassDefFoundError:

原创 java從字符串中提取中文、英文、數字實現方法

如下:public static final String getChineseOrEnglishOrNumber(String language, String str) {        StringBuffer sbf = new

原创 請求https錯誤: unable to find valid certification path to requested target

錯誤及原因 當Java客戶端請求實現https協議的服務時,出現異常:’unable to find valid certification path to requested target’ 是因爲服務期端的證書沒有被認證,需要做

原创 Java Map遍歷方式的選——TreeMap、HashMap的key、value遍歷

轉自:http://www.cnblogs.com/fczjuever/archive/2013/04/07/3005997.html1. 闡述  對於Java中Map的遍歷方式,很多文章都推薦使用entrySet,認爲其比keySe

原创 Java多線程(2)——併發訪問控制

這章主要介紹一下synchronized關鍵字相關的用法,順帶也介紹一下volatile關鍵字。這兩個關鍵字在 java 的併發訪問控制中都很重要。 1、synchronized使用範圍及加鎖規則 synchronized這個關鍵字

原创 Java多線程(3)——線程間通信

本文主要學習線程間相互通信的內容。線程見需要通信,才能協同完成 工作 ,雖然這增加的這裏的複雜度,也很容易出錯,但是線程間通信是很重要也很不可缺少的功能。 1、等待與通知 1.1、wait、notify介紹 如果看一眼 java 

原创 在List的add方法添加對象時都是最後的一條記錄的重複

在做項目的時候,遇到過一個很容易忽略的問題。就是自己感覺邏輯明明沒錯的,但是爲什麼輸出結果跟自己想象的有點出入呢?比如下面的代碼:(先自己考慮會輸出什麼,再試試代碼會輸出什麼) [java] view plain copy

原创 struts2-通過action從後臺將json集合傳到前臺的方法(一)

本方法通過Struts2的攔截器自動將數據轉換成json數據後傳給頁面。需要導入的jar包:struts2-json-plugin-2.3.20.jar前臺jsp頁面:<table id="dg" title="My Users" cla

原创 Java多線程(1)——基礎

本章先來介紹一下多線程開發的基礎內容。 1、進程與線程 進程 是什麼,想必學計算機的同學都不會陌生,打開windows任務管理器,或者 linux 服務器上top命令鎖展示的結果,就是一個個的進程。 進程(Process)是計算機

原创 Java Thread 總結

1.線程概述 線程是一個程序的多個執行路徑,執行調度的單元,依託於進程的存在。線不僅可以共享進程的內在,而且還擁有一個屬於自己的內存空間,這段內存空間就是線程棧,是在建立線程時系統分配的,主要用來保存線內部所使用的數據,如線程執行函數

原创 Hibernate 中出現表名(XXX) is not mapped 問題

今天晚上自己試着用Hibernate去搭建一個Web工程,然後去實現一個簡單的登錄。通過Hibernate?做查詢操作的時候總是報出這樣的錯:users is?not?mapped. 於是乎去檢查了下映射,發現沒問題呀,反覆驗證結果還是一

原创 eclipse中struts2出錯

1、There is no Action mapped for namespace [/] and action name [Login] associated with context path [/eprint]錯誤 做如下檢查

原创 java.lang.NoClassDefFoundError: org/apache/commons/lang3/StringUtils

重: Exception starting filter struts2   java.lang.NoClassDefFoundError: org/apache/commons/lang3/StringUtils       at 

原创 bootstrap調整Glyphicons圖標大小

今天發現一個很有意思的事情。bootstrap3中的圖標,是用字體的形式表示的。即你去看glyphicon glyphicon-xxx的css定義,會找到類似content:”\xxx”的定義,而找不到img的定義。所以,當你需要更改你

原创 eclipse導入maven項目時報Could not calculate build plan: Plugin org.apache.maven.plugins:maven-resources

在用Eclipse IDE for Java EE Developers進行maven項目的開發時,報錯Could not calculate build plan: Plugin org.apache.maven.plugins:ma